Lead Front-End Engineer - Ethos|Meet.jobs

Salary

120k - 246k USD Annually

Required skills

    Job description

     

    About the Role

    As a Senior Software Engineer, you will be responsible for the user interfaces and experiences that our customers interact with. You’ll work closely with our designers to build beautiful user interfaces for our web app on all screen formats. We make the most of modern tools like React, ES6, SASS, and more. You will also be responsible for architecting and developing our core front-end infrastructure.

    Duties and Responsibilities:

    • Responsible for the technical direction and execution of a pod of engineers
    • Collaborate with our designers to iterate and implement on design concepts
    • Architect and build our client-side infrastructure
    • Work with full stack/backend engineers to ship features
    • Write efficient, modular, and reusable front-end libraries and abstractions
    • Find and solve performance issues
    • Participate in code reviews
    • Communicate best practices to the team
    • Mentor junior developers

    Qualifications and Skills:

    • 5-8+ years of full time engineering experience
    • Expert in core competency areas of: Javascript, HTML5, CSS3, interfacing with RESTful APIs & manipulating the DOM
    • Comfortable with TypeScript, NPM, Yarn and design libraries like Tailwind
    • Experience leading projects working with groups of 4 engineers or more
    • Extensive experience with modern client-side JS libraries and tooling, such as but not limited to React and understanding the relationship to vanilla core competencies, when layered in with other frameworks (for example state management libraries external to React).
    • Awareness of cross-browser compatibility issues and best practices for responsive web development, quality assurance processes, testing coverage libraries & techniques, etc.
    • Familiarity with server-side technology, such as Node.js, Rails, Django, etc.
    • Exposure to architectural patterns of large, production environment web apps
    • Experience with client-side performance and optimization
    • Demonstrate design, UX sensibility, and attention to detail
    • Understanding of web security, common attacks and defenses
    • Knowledge of build systems configurations and setup, such as Webpack
    • Experience architecting web analytics and A/B testing systems
    • NextJS, Redux, AI, Notion, Jira, Figma, Optimizely, Segment and SQL are all bonuses
    • Preference for someone based in the Bay Area, CA

    #LI-JA1

    #LI-Remote

    The US national base salary range for this full-time position is $120,000 - $246,000. Our salary ranges are determined by role, level, and location. The range displayed on each job posting reflects the minimum and maximum target for new hire salaries for the position across all US locations. Within the range, individual pay is determined by work location and additional factors, including job-related skills, experience, and relevant education or training.

    Please note that the compensation details listed in US role postings reflect the base salary only and do not include applicable bonus, equity, or benefits.

    You can find further details of our US benefits at https://www.ethoslife.com/careers/

    Ethos